摘 要:针对现有曲拐锻造工艺的不足,提出了一种新的挤压成形工艺并设计了挤压模,并对挤压成形过程进行仿真模拟和挤压成形载荷计算,在此基础上进行了生产试验。结果表明:采用新的挤压成形工艺进行曲拐锻造制坯可行,计算的挤压载荷与试验接近,该挤压模可作为实际生产的参考。In view of the shortcomings of the existing crank forging process, a new extrusion forming process was proposed and the extrusion die was designed. The extrusion forming process was simulated and the extrusion forming load was calculated. The industrial production test was carried out on this basis. The results showed that the new extrusion forming process was feasible and the calculated extrusion load was close to the test, the extrusion die could be used as a reference for practical production.
